There is very little information on Univega, but I think the 550 would have been from 1994 at the earliest.
Pictures would help of course...

In terms of the forks, as already stated, Marzocchis are pretty simple inside and relatively easy to service. The problem might be finding spare parts, particularly things like replacement bushes.
Again, identifying the forks would help too.
